The History of Giorgio Armani

Giorgio Armani’s journey into the world of fashion began in the 1960s. After working as a window dresser and later as a designer for Nino Cerruti, Armani launched his own company, Giorgio Armani S.p.A., in 1975. His breakthrough came with the introduction of his signature relaxed yet elegant style for men, which quickly gained popularity. Over the years, Armani has expanded his brand to include women’s fashion, accessories, and home furnishings, among other ventures.

Sub-Brands and Collections

Armani operates several sub-brands, each catering to different aspects of the luxury market. These include:
Giorgio Armani: The main line, offering high-end clothing and accessories for men and women.
Emporio Armani: A more youthful and trendy line, still embodying the Armani spirit but with a more affordable price point.
Armani Prive: The couture arm of the brand, providing bespoke, one-of-a-kind pieces for special occasions.
These sub-brands allow Giorgio Armani to cater to a wide range of luxury consumers, from those seeking high-end ready-to-wear to those interested in bespoke couture.

How has Giorgio Armani’s brand evolved over the years?

Giorgio Armani’s brand has undergone significant evolution since its inception, with the company expanding its product lines, entering new markets, and adapting to changing fashion trends. In the 1980s, Armani introduced its Emporio Armani line, which targeted a younger demographic and offered more affordable, fashion-forward clothing and accessories. The company also launched its Armani Exchange line, which catered to the growing demand for trendy, street-inspired fashion. These strategic moves enabled Giorgio Armani to tap into new markets and appeal to a broader customer base, while maintaining its core values of quality, style, and sophistication.

The brand’s evolution has also been marked by its foray into new areas, such as hospitality and interior design. The Armani Hotel Milano, which opened in 2011, showcases the brand’s signature style and attention to detail, offering guests a luxurious and immersive experience. Armani’s interior design services, which cater to private clients and businesses, provide bespoke solutions for creating elegant, functional spaces that reflect the brand’s aesthetic. By diversifying its offerings and exploring new creative avenues, Giorgio Armani has been able to stay ahead of the curve, remaining a relevant and influential force in the luxury industry. The brand’s commitment to innovation, quality, and style has enabled it to build a loyal customer base and establish itself as a benchmark for luxury and sophistication.

How has Giorgio Armani contributed to the fashion industry as a whole?

Giorgio Armani has made significant contributions to the fashion industry, both in terms of his designs and his influence on the broader fashion landscape. Armani’s innovative approach to fashion, which emphasized comfort, practicality, and high-quality materials, helped to redefine the concept of luxury fashion in the 1980s. His use of new fabrics, such as stretch wool and cotton, and his introduction of relaxed, deconstructed silhouettes, paved the way for a new era of fashion that prioritized comfort and wearability. Armani’s influence can be seen in the work of numerous designers who have followed in his footsteps, from Tom Ford to Ralph Lauren, and his impact on the industry as a whole has been profound.

Giorgio Armani’s contributions to the fashion industry extend beyond his designs, with the brand playing a significant role in promoting Italian fashion and craftsmanship on the global stage. The company’s commitment to supporting emerging designers and fostering young talent has helped to nurture a new generation of fashion creatives, ensuring the continued growth and evolution of the industry. Armani’s involvement in various charitable initiatives, such as the AIDS Research Foundation and the United Nations High Commissioner for Refugees, has also demonstrated the brand’s commitment to social responsibility and philanthropy. By using its platform to raise awareness and support important causes, Giorgio Armani has helped to promote a more compassionate and sustainable approach to fashion, inspiring others to follow in its footsteps.
